Ogdensburg Free Academy is 9-1 against Gouverneur since April of 2017,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Friday. The Ogdensburg Free Academy Blue Devils will head out on the road to face off against the Gouverneur Wildcats at 4:30 p.m. Both teams come into the game b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
Ogdensburg Free Academy will head into Thursday's match hoping to keep the good times rolling: they only won by two when they last took the field, which might have inspired the ten-run they dealt Norwood-Norfolk on Thursday. Ogdensburg Free Academy blew past Norwood-Norfolk 10-0. Ogdensburg Free Academy's hitters stepped up their game for this one, as that was the most runs they've scored all season.
Meanwhile, it may have taken eight innings to finish the job, but Gouverneur ultimately got the result they hoped for on Thursday. They won by a run and slipped past Potsdam 2-1.
Ogdensburg Free Academy's victory bumped their record up to 6-3. As for Gouverneur, they pushed their record up to 7-2 with that win, which was their third straight at home.
Ogdensburg Free Academy came out on top in a nail-biter against Gouverneur in their previous matchup last Thursday, sneaking past 6-4. The rematch might be a little tougher for Ogdensburg Free Academy since the squad won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
